Umno's 71st anniversary to be 'biggest ever celebration'

Umno’s 71st anniversary celebration on May 11 will be the biggest event ever held in the party's history, with an expected participation of more than 140,000 members nationwide.

Umno executive secretary Ab Rauf Yusoh said in line with the prevailing 'mood' of the 14th general election (GE14), the forthcoming celebration must show unity in Umno, as well as the Barisan Nasional, as the people's choice (political) party.

"We expect each division to send 1,000 participants to the event on May 11 at the Bukit Jalil Stadium and with their presence, we want to implement the spirit of unity for the coming GE14.

"We are drafting the best essence to be presented at the celebration to show that Umno and BN are the best choice at the GE14," Ab Rauf told reporters after chairing a meeting of the technical committee for the anniversary celebrations at the Putra World Trade Centre in Kuala Lumpur yesterday.

He said various events and programmes will be held in conjunction with the anniversary celebration, and some as early as the middle of next month at the divisional and state levels.

"There will also be a flag run from May 1, from the four corners of the country, namely Perlis, Kelantan, Johor and Sabah, and it will end on May 11, at the Bukit Jalil Stadium," Ab Rauf said.

He said the celebration will then be focused at the Bukit Jalil Stadium on May 10-11 with various programmes and carnival activities, including lucky draws - with impressive prizes like six cars and 10 motorcycles - lined up and expected to attract about 200,000 visitors.

He said this year's celebration will focus on the National Transformation 2050 (TN50) and a competition will be organised for them to showcase their creativity in patriotic writing and paintings.

The competition will be opened to those aged 30 and below with prizes ranging from RM5,000 to RM20,000 and the details of this contest would be announced later, he said.

Ab Rauf added that one of the highlights on May 11 would be a flag-raising ceremony and followed by a speech from Umno vice-president Ahmad Zahid Hamidi (currently handling the tasks of deputy president) and followed by a speech from Umno president Najib Abdul Razak.

He said the event would continue with the groundbreaking ceremony for the KL Putra World Trade Centre, which includes the construction of a 70-storey tower as Umno's new landmark.

The programme will be aired live.
